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 6 and 18 is 18
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 18 - For the 1st fraction, since 6 × 3 = 18,
45/6 = 45 × 3/6 × 3 = 135/18 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 18 × 1 = 18,
42/18 = 42 × 1/18 × 1 = 42/18 - Add the two like fractions:
135/18 + 42/18 = 135 + 42/18 = 177/18 - 177/18 simplified gives 59/6
- So, 45/6 + 42/18 = 59/6
